Criminal Activities follows a traditional crime-drama format that emphasizes individual responsibility over systemic critiques. The film leans on conventional social hierarchies and masculine archetypes to develop its characters. The narrative is predominantly homogeneous, centered on a localized, mostly white social context. This narrow focus limits the film's exploration of multi-layered identities and diverse casting. Ultimately, the film adheres to established genre conventions. It delves into the tension between personal ability to act and social reintegration without dismantling power structures or representing underrepresented groups.

The film does not feature any LGBTQ+ characters or narratives. Relationships and social dynamics are centered around traditional heterosexual and cisgender norms.
The story heavily emphasizes masculine archetypes and the struggle for male protagonists to regain control. It examines the tension between criminal pasts and family life without challenging traditional gender roles.
The setting and casting are primarily of a homogeneous, small-town American population. The plot lacks diverse perspectives or characters of color who play key roles in the story.
The film explores moral relativism and the persistence of social stigma. It portrays social consequences as stemming from individual actions rather than broader institutional failures.
There are no significant characters with visible or invisible disabilities. The focus remains on the criminal and social repercussions of the protagonists' actions.
